Описание edit_form_before_permalink
— Action
Хук edit_form_before_permalink позволяет добавлять HTML или выполнять другие действия перед полем постоянной ссылки в редакторе записей. Он срабатывает на странице редактирования записи и может использоваться для предоставления дополнительной информации или настроек для пользователя
Примеры использования
Пример добавления пользовательского сообщения перед полем постоянной ссылки:
add_action('edit_form_before_permalink', function($post) {
echo 'Не забудьте обновить постоянную ссылку, если изменили заголовок записи.
';
});
В этом примере мы выводим сообщение для пользователя, чтобы напомнить ему о необходимости обновления постоянной ссылки
Пример добавления дополнительного поля для пользовательского ввода:
add_action('edit_form_before_permalink', function($post) {
echo '';
echo '';
});
Здесь мы добавляем текстовое поле для ввода пользовательского значения, связанного с записью
— Лучшие практики
– Использование
Используйте этот хук, когда необходимо предоставить пользователям дополнительные инструкции или настройки перед полем постоянной ссылки в редакторе записей
– Производительность
Хук не должен оказывать значительного влияния на производительность, так как изменения касаются только отображения в редакторе
– Предупреждения
Убедитесь, что добавляемый контент не перегружает интерфейс и не отвлекает пользователей от основных задач
Альтернативы
Тип: action
Этот хук позволяет добавлять контент сразу после заголовка записи в редакторе
Используйте его, если хотите разместить дополнительные элементы в другом месте формы редактирования